What does Experience Co do? Experience Co Ltd is an Australian company that operates in the leisure and tourism industry. It was founded in 1985 as Skydive Cairns, which exclusively offered skydiving. Since then, the company has become one of the leading adventure tourism providers in Australia and is listed on the Australian Securities Exchange. The business model of Experience Co Ltd is based on creating breathtaking experiences for customers seeking adventure. The company offers activities such as skydiving, rafting, whitewater kayaking, and skydiving, specifically tailored for adrenaline junkies and adventure enthusiasts. The company operates various divisions, including Adventure Sports, Reef and Island tours, and a retail store for adventure equipment. Under the brand "Skydive Australia," skydiving is offered at numerous locations, including Cairns, Mission Beach, Airlie Beach, Byron Bay, and Rottnest Island. The Reef and Island division offers snorkeling and diving tours that take participants to some of the country's best coral reefs and islands, including the Great Barrier Reef. The tours are led by qualified guides and provide a unique experience for those looking to experience the beauty of the ocean. The retail store "We Are Explorers" offers a wide range of adventure tourism equipment, including camping gear and backpacks suitable for the various activities the company offers. The stores are located in Cairns, Whitsundays, and Byron Bay. In recent years, the company has made several acquisitions to expand its range of offerings. In 2018, it acquired the companies Big Cat Green Island Reef Cruises and Tropical Journeys to expand its snorkeling and diving excursions. In the same year, the company also took over a kayak rental operation in Cairns. The company places a strong emphasis on safety and quality. It has specially trained staff responsible for planning and executing activities. Additionally, all activities are covered by comprehensive insurance to ensure the protection of customers. Understanding Experience Co's Return on Assets (ROA)

Experience Co's Return on Assets (ROA) is a key performance indicator that measures the company's profitability in relation to its total assets. It is calculated by dividing the net income by the total assets. A higher ROA indicates efficient asset utilization to generate profits, reflecting managerial effectiveness and financial health.
